
Blizzard may be keeping a tight lid on Cataclysm's release date, but some good old fashioned sleuthing has uncovered a very plausible launch date for the upcoming World of Warcraft expansion. MMO-Champion has found this little tidbit in Cataclysm's game files:
+ARENA_MASTER_NO_SEASON_TEXT = "Arena battles and Rated Battlegrounds are only available during an active player versus player combat season. Season nine will begin on December 14th, so be prepared at that time to take your shot at glory!";
That in itself isn't enough to pinpoint the date, but combine it with this blue post that confirms Season Nine will begin "approximately one week after the official launch of World of Warcraft: Cataclysm" and you get a tentative date: December 7th, a Tuesday.
Of course, keep in mind that until Blizzard gives the official word all of this is just guesswork.
